Speed: Appearing the first Vietnamese female gamer to reach the challenge of season 3

According to the updated information on the Chien's speed homepage, the “Fi Huyen Nhat” account of the Le Ngoc Huyen player is ranked 33th in the challenge challenge of season 3 with 223 points. Accordingly, Ngoc Huyen only takes 152 matches to achieve this achievement and the first female player of the community to speed in Vietnam to reach the challenge of season 3.

Ngoc Huyen is the first Vietnamese female player to reach the challenge of season 3.

Attacking the jungle position, Ngoc Huyen owns a win rate of up to 57.9%. In particular, the general used by Ngoc Huyen is Evelynn, with 124 matches with a winning rate of 62.1%. These parameters also help Ngoc Huyen as the number one player with Evelynn.

Ngoc Huyen was born in 2002, is a student of Hanoi University of Business and Technology. She started playing in May and was the pillar of Savage Girl, the first female team of Chien Chien was first established in Vietnam.

Ngoc Huyen is playing in the jungle position for the Savage Girl team.

In addition to winning the championship in the community tournaments, Ngoc Huyen and Savage Girl also ascended the runner -up at the FSL Wild Rift Open II, the tournament brings together 32 women's teams from countries in Southeast Asia. Here Savage Girl has shown excellent performances, when surpassing the heavy opponents in the SEA area to be present in the final.

In the championship match, Savage Girl won the advantage of winning the first game of the Bo3 series but lost 1-2 quite unfortunate against strong opponent Dr Hellcats. In the nearest community tournament, Ngoc Huyen and Savage Girl continue to show impressive performance and win the championship. With the titles won since its establishment, Savage Girl is definitely the leading candidate to become the team representing the Vietnam Chien Chien to compete at the 31 SEA Games.
